This vulnerability in the Linux kernel's SMB client implementation fails to properly set user identity attributes (uid, gid, cruid) during multiuser automount operations, causing child mounts to inherit credentials from the parent mount instead of dynamically assigning correct values. A local attacker with unprivileged user access can exploit this to gain unauthorized access to files or perform operations with elevated privileges on SMB shares, potentially leading to privilege escalation. The vulnerability affects multiple kernel versions from 5.15.124 through 6.8-rc4, patches are available from the kernel maintainers, and the EPSS score of 0.03% indicates low real-world exploitation probability despite the moderate CVSS rating.
